Jeff Bridges and Cognition

I’ve never known much about Mr. Jeff Bridges, but this morning I ran across a “JeffBridgesism", indexed on ffffound.com:



It says:

While sitting at your desk, lift your right foot off the floor and make clockwise circles. Now, while doing this, draw the number “6″ in the air with your right hand. Your foot will change direction, and there’s nothing you can do about it.

Well, Jeff Bridges. I’ll admit, you frustrated me for about forty-five seconds with your little game. For that, I’ll never forgive you.

Of course, YOU DON’T HAVE TO DRAW THE NUMBER SIX STARTING AT THE TOP RIGHT. You can go backwards, and complete this task just fine. Take that, Lebowski! It seems there is, in fact, something I “can do about it".

I may not have full control over my limbs, but I can still outsmart you.
